Leader in Me Corner:


🌟 Growing Leaders at Rock Creek—At School and At Home 🌟

Each new school year brings opportunities for growth—not just in academics, but in all areas of development. At Rock Creek, we believe it’s important that students don’t just graduate knowledgeable—we want them to grow into healthy, engaged, responsible, and caring people, too.

One of the best ways to help your child realize their worth and leadership potential is by giving them opportunities to lead. Through Leader in Me, our students practice leadership daily at school. But did you know you can also support this at home?

Why Leadership Roles Matter...

Student leadership roles—whether in the classroom or at home—help teach:

  • ✅ Responsibility

  • ✅ Leadership

  • ✅ Contribution

Getting Started at Home

Here are some steps to help you create a leadership role for your child at home:

  1. Talk with your student about a role they might enjoy.

  2. Discuss why they’re interested in it and what leadership qualities they bring.

  3. Work together to set expectations and talk about balancing responsibilities (like homework) with their new role.

At-Home Leadership Role Ideas:

  • 🌱 Gardener: caring for plants indoors or outdoors

  • 💻 Technology Lead: making sure devices are charged and ready

  • 🧹 Floor Leader: keeping floors clean and clutter-free

  • 🍳 Assistant Chef: helping out in the kitchen

After a week or so, sit down with your child to talk about how it’s going. You might be surprised at the pride and ownership they take in their new role!

At Rock Creek, we know leadership isn’t just something you practice... it’s something you live. Thank you for partnering with us to help your child grow as a leader at school and at home. 🌟

I Need to stay Home If...

🏡 When Should My Child Stay Home from School?

At Rock Creek, we want all of our students to stay healthy, safe, and ready to learn. Sometimes, that means a “home day” is the best choice. Our school nurses have shared the following guidelines to help families decide when a child needs to stay home and when they are ready to return:

✅ Stay home if your child has…

  • Fever of 100.0°F or higher – return when fever-free for 24 hours without medicine.

  • Vomiting – return after being free of vomiting for at least 2 solid meals.

  • Diarrhea – return after being diarrhea-free for at least 24 hours.

  • Rash with fever or itching – return once fever-free and a doctor has confirmed it’s not contagious.

  • Eye infection with redness, itching, or drainage – return with a doctor’s note after treatment.

  • Head lice – return once treatment has started at home and your child has been checked by the nurse.

  • Hospital stay or ER visit – return with clearance from your medical provider.

💡 Additional Note: If your child has strep throat or another bacterial infection, they should stay home until they have been on antibiotics for at least 24 hours and their healthcare provider has cleared them to return.

Thank you for helping us keep Rock Creek a healthy place for all learners! Your partnership ensures students can return to class ready to learn, grow, and thrive.
